#f5bbbc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f5bbbc is composed of 96.1% red, 73.3% green and 73.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.7% magenta, 23.3%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 359 degrees, a saturation of 74.4% and a lightness of 84.7%. #f5bbbc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#eb7779.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#f5bbbc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f5bbbc has RGB values of R:245, G:187, B:188 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.23,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16104380.

Shades and Tints of #f5bbbc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fdeeef is the lightest one.

Tones of #f5bbbc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#dad6d6 is the less saturated color, while #feb2b3 is the most saturated one.
